Athletes is a photographic publication by Anderson & Low that explores the athletic body as a site of strength, discipline, and visual abstraction.

Rather than documenting sport as competition or spectacle, the photographers focus on the physical presence of athletes, emphasizing form, tension, and surface.

The images isolate bodies from their functional context, transforming muscle, posture, and gesture into sculptural elements. Shot with a controlled, highly stylized photographic language, the athletes appear both monumental and detached, situated between classical ideals of the body and contemporary visual culture. Movement is often suspended, allowing the viewer to concentrate on anatomy, balance, and corporeal detail.

By removing narrative and individual biography, Athletes presents the sporting body as an archetype—at once powerful and vulnerable. The book positions photography as a tool for examining the aesthetics of discipline, endurance, and control, aligning athletic imagery with traditions of portraiture, sculpture, and conceptual photography.
